To support the creation of a globally accepted state in the ledger, the Bitcoin network leverages a proof-of-work (PoW) consensus mechanism. A consensus mechanism is thus, how distributed networks achieve finality on a certain issue. In cryptography, this problem is referred to as the Byzantine Generals problem. They require a tool through which independent parties, in this case, nodes, can come to an agreement over a specific issue. In the Bitcoin network, each block contains a cryptographic hash of the block before it, a timestamp, and data on the transactions contained in the block.ĭistributed networks, such as Bitcoin, face a peculiar problem. These data sets are called blocks, hence the term blockchain. Each set of data is linked to the one before it through cryptography. A blockchain refers to a ledger that is based on sets of data that are linked to each other. This means that it is possible for anyone with an internet connection to join the Bitcoin network and execute financial transactions on it. The Technical Detailsīitcoin is an open, decentralized, peer-to-peer payment network. These new digital currencies came to be known as altcoins – short for alternative coins – because they were introduced into the market with the aim of providing alternatives to Bitcoin.Įxamples of altcoins include Litecoin, which was designed to be the “digital silver” to Bitcoin’s “digital gold,” Bitcoin Cash, and Bitcoin SV. In the decade that followed, bitcoin grew in popularity, spurring on the development of myriad cryptocurrencies. A few months later, Nakamoto mined the Genesis Block of the Bitcoin blockchain, embedding in the coinbase a text that said “The Times 03/Jan/2009 Chancellor on brink of second bailout for banks.” In the message, Nakamoto stated that he had been “working on a new electronic cash system that’s fully peer-to-peer, with no trusted third party,” which he believed would launch a new age where users could have financial sovereignty. Eastern Standard, people who had signed up to the cypherpunk-focused Cryptography Mailing List hosted on Metzdwowd received a message from Nakamoto titled “ Bitcoin P2P e-cash paper”. It is important to note that Nakamoto published a document explaining in great detail the technical specifications of his creation on October 31, 2008, known as the Bitcoin whitepaper. Created by pseudonymous inventor Satoshi Nakamoto, the digital currency launched the age of cryptocurrencies and blockchain technology when it went live on January 3, 2009. Bitcoinīitcoin (BTC) holds the distinction of being the world’s first cryptocurrency.
